Having one ensures: In short, it’s your safety net against life’s financial surprises. 🎯 Step 1: Set a Clear Goal for Your Emergency Fund Before you start saving, decide how much you actually need. A vague goal often leads to inconsistent saving. 💡 How Much Should You Save? A general rule is to save 3–6 months’ worth of your essential expenses.If your monthly spending is ₹40,000, your fund should be between ₹1.2 lakh and ₹2.4 lakh. If you’re self-employed or have variable income, go for 9–12 months of expenses — it gives you a better safety margin. Pro Tip: Write down your emergency fund goal. Set up an auto-transfer from your main account to your emergency fund right after your salary hits. That way, saving becomes effortless and regular. ⚡ Why Automation Works Automation ensures you never “forget to save.” 🌱 Step 5: Start Small but Stay Consistent You don’t have to save a big amount right away. Protecting your fund is part of your financial safety. 🔄 Step 9: Refill It After You Use It If you ever need to dip into your fund, don’t feel guilty — that’s what it’s there for!But the golden rule is: refill it as soon as possible. 💡 Example: If you use ₹40,000 from your emergency fund, make a 6-month plan to rebuild it. Add back a little every month until it’s full again. This keeps your safety net strong and ready for the next unexpected event. 🧭 Step 10: Consult a Financial Expert if Needed If you feel lost or unsure, reach out to a financial consultant.A professional can help you: In 2025, with so many digital tools available, guidance from an expert can make your emergency fund 2025 journey much smoother and faster. ⚠️ Common Mistakes to Avoid Even smart savers can go wrong if they overlook the basics.
